PGO 507L is a 1973 Volkswagen Motor Caravan in Yellow with a 1,700c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 10 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 70%.
Across all 1973 Volkswagen Motor Caravan models, the average MOT pass rate is 66.7% with a typical mileage of 51,092 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Volkswagen Motor Caravan fails its MOT is windscreen washer provides insufficient washer liquid, accounting for 8,888 recorded failures. If you're considering buying PGO 507L,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Volkswagen Motor Caravan typically stays on UK roads for around 56 years. At 53 years old, this Volkswagen Motor Caravan is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
